ResinTech offers a variety of technical services for service deionization regeneration plants (aka PEDI – Portable Exchange DI)
ResinTech technical experts are available to conduct on-site plant audits for existing DI plants. This is particularly advantageous for older facilities that may have experienced changes in influent water chemistry or effluent requirements, or plants that have been retrofitted with RO pretreatment. Taking a holistic look at the complete operation may include an influent water analysis, laboratory analysis of the ion exchange resin, elution studies of the regeneration process and calculations of expected performance. Benefits to the client may include a reduction of water consumption, cutback on chemical usage, longer run lengths between regenerations, and improved effluent quality.

The ResinTech Technical Department can provide timely troubleshooting advice by phone or video to keep your system running its best. We can quickly remedy the problem by analyzing the symptoms, identifying the cause, and generating a remediation plan to keep the system up and running. Our technical team draws on years of plant experience and knows what to look for in these situations. For example, did the problem appear suddenly (physical problem) or did it build up over time (typical of resin fouling)?
